Hormonal Balance Foundation

Meaning

Hormonal Balance Foundation refers to the fundamental, homeostatic state of precise equilibrium among the body’s primary endocrine signaling molecules, encompassing the critical sex hormones, thyroid hormones, and adrenal hormones. This foundational balance is an absolute prerequisite for all other aspects of systemic health, profoundly influencing metabolic rate, mood stability, reproductive capacity, and sustained energy levels. It represents the optimal and most stable set point for the entire interconnected neuroendocrine system.
